On Saturday, October 29, college football analyst Lee Corso made his latest headgear selection on College GameDay in Salt Lake City, UT. This is for No. 4 Washington vs No. 17 Utah. These Pac-12 schools are battling for conference supremacy and to keep their spot in the polls intact.
Washington probably has the most at stake in this one. While they have a decent position in the poll, there are a handful of teams trailing them like Louisville, Ohio State, and Nebraska. Losing may do too much damage to their resume, and likely lead to them never reclaiming the No. 4 spot this season. However, if the Huskies win, they will not face another ranked opponent before the Pac-12 championship game.
Utah is in a position where if they win, a spot near the top 10 should be in line for them. If not, they’ll go into the final three weeks playing Arizona State, Oregon, and No. 23 Colorado. So, 9-3 or 10-2 would be realistic and should get them to finish near the bottom of the top 25 either way.
